Province to bring in regulations for tattoo parlours

Rules could be in place within a year 
 
Regulations are in the works for Nova Scotia’s body art industry.

Services such tattooing, piercing or scarification will fall under the Body Art Act, which Health Minister Maureen MacDonald introduced in the legislature Wednesday afternoon.

There’s an increased risk for infectious diseases and blood-borne pathogens to be transmitted when the skin is intentionally broken for various types of body art, MacDonald told reporters Wednesday afternoon.
